IDEXX’s IT Risk & Compliance Group is dedicated to safeguarding the organization against various IT risks and ensuring compliance with industry standards and regulations. Key responsibilities of this team include conducting cyber risk training and assessments, managing third-party risk, overseeing SOX compliance, and ensuring privacy compliance across global operations. The team also spearheads the development of governance policies and provides comprehensive risk management consultancy services. Led by an experienced manager, the group consists of 6 seasoned professionals with extensive expertise in risk management, compliance, and security. Despite its size, the team adeptly manages the diverse and complex aspects of IT risk and compliance within IDEXX.

IDEXX Laboratories, Inc. (NASDAQ: IDXX), a member of the S&P 500, is a leader in pet healthcare innovation, serving practicing veterinarians around the world with a broad range of diagnostic and information technology-based products and services. Headquartered in southern Maine, we conduct operations through more than 70 locations around the world and serve customers in over 175 countries.
Our primary business focuses on pet health, a growing market around the world. Our products —in-clinic diagnostic tests and instrumentation, reference laboratory and telemedicine consultation services, and practice management software—enhance the ability of veterinarians to provide advanced medical care, improve staff efficiency and to build more economically successful practices.
We also develop and manufacture diagnostic tests and information for the global production animal industry, including poultry and livestock, as well as tests for the quality and safety of water and milk.
